Market Overview

The Global Oat Protein Market reached US$ 52.5 million in 2022 and is projected to witness lucrative growth by reaching up to US$ 74.6 million by 2030. The market is growing at a CAGR of 4.5% during the forecast period 2023-2030.

The rise of vegan and vegetarian lifestyles has contributed to the increased demand for plant-based proteins, including oat protein. Consumers following these diets seek protein sources that align with their dietary choices, and oat protein has emerged as an appealing option due to its nutritional profile and allergen-friendly nature. Oat protein, being plant-based, has benefited from this trend and witnessed growing demand as a viable alternative to animal-based proteins.

Oat protein has found application in a wide range of food and beverage products, including protein bars, shakes, plant-based milk alternatives, bakery items, and meat substitutes. Manufacturers are incorporating oat protein to enhance the nutritional profile and improve the texture and functionality of these products. The versatility of oat protein and its ability to blend well with other ingredients have contributed to its expanding usage in the industry.

Market Dynamics

Allergen-Free and Non-GMO Attributes of Oat Protein are Driving the Market Growth

Food allergies and intolerances are becoming more prevalent, and there is a growing demand for allergen-free food products. For instance, according to Food Allergy Research & Education, Food allergies affect 32 million Americans, including 5.6 million children under the age of 18. Oat protein, being naturally free from common allergens such as gluten, dairy, soy, and nuts, appeals to consumers with specific dietary restrictions or allergies. The availability of allergen-free oat protein products caters to this demand and expands the potential consumer base.

Consumers are increasingly seeking clean-label products, which are perceived as healthier and more natural. Oat protein, especially when sourced from non-GMO oats, aligns well with this clean-label trend. The non-GMO attribute assures consumers that the oats used in the production of oat protein are not genetically modified, meeting their preference for more natural and sustainable food choices.

Growing Interest in Plant-Based Protein is Driving the Market Growth

There is a significant shift in consumer dietary patterns, with more people adopting plant-based diets or incorporating more plant-based foods into their meals. For instance, the European Commission reports that the market for plant-based foods in Europe saw an astonishing 49% growth overall during the preceding two years, with sales of EUR 3.6 billion. Oat protein, being derived from plants, aligns with the preferences of individuals following plant-based diets, driving its market growth.

Consumers are becoming more health-conscious and seeking protein sources that offer a balance of essential nutrients while being lower in saturated fats and cholesterol. Plant-based proteins, including oat protein, are generally recognized as healthier alternatives to animal-based proteins. Oat protein is valued for its favorable nutritional profile, including its high protein content, fiber, and essential amino acids, contributing to its market growth.

Competition from Other Plant-Based Proteins is Restraining the Market Growth of Oat Proteins Market

The market for plant-based proteins has become highly competitive, with a wide range of options available to consumers. In addition to oat protein, there are other popular plant-based proteins such as soy, pea, rice, and hemp. The availability of diverse plant-based protein sources provides consumers with a variety of choices, which can potentially impact the market share and growth of oat protein.

Different plant-based proteins have distinct taste profiles and textures. Consumer preferences and taste preferences vary, and some individuals may prefer the taste and texture of plant-based proteins other than oat protein. This preference for alternative plant-based proteins can result in competition for market share and restrain the growth of oat protein in the market.

COVID-19 Impact Analysis

The COVID-19 Analysis includes Pre-COVID Scenario, COVID Scenario, and Post-COVID Scenario along with Pricing Dynamics (Including pricing change during and post-pandemic comparing it with pre-COVID scenarios), Demand-Supply Spectrum (Shift in demand and supply owing to trading restrictions, lockdown, and subsequent issues), Government Initiatives (Initiatives to revive market, sector or Industry by Government Bodies) and Manufacturers Strategic Initiatives (What manufacturers did to mitigate the COVID issues will be covered here).

COVID-19 Impact

During the pandemic, there was a growing interest in healthy and plant-based food options as consumers sought to strengthen their immune systems and adopt healthier lifestyles. Oat protein, being plant-based and a good source of essential nutrients, may have experienced increased demand as a result. However, COVID-19 led to disruptions in global supply chains due to lockdown measures, travel restrictions, and labor shortages. These disruptions could have affected the sourcing, production, and distribution of oat protein products, potentially leading to temporary shortages or delays.

Segment Analysis

The global oat protein market is segmented based on form, application, and region.

High Amount of Protein Content in Oat Protein Concentrate boosts the segment growth

Depending upon the form, the oat protein market is divided into concentrates and isolates.

In 2022, oat concentrates had the highest share in the oat protein market. Oat protein concentrate typically contains a higher protein content compared to other oat protein products, such as oat protein isolate or oat flour. Oat protein concentrates typically have a protein concentration of 60 to 70%. It is produced by removing a portion of the non-protein components from whole oat flour, resulting in a higher concentration of protein. This higher protein content makes OPC attractive to manufacturers looking to fortify their products with plant-based protein.

Oat protein concentrate is a versatile ingredient that can be used in a wide range of food and beverage applications. It can be incorporated into various products, including protein bars, shakes, baked goods, cereals, and meat alternatives. Its versatility and compatibility with different formulations make it a preferred choice for manufacturers. For instance, in February 2022, Lantmannen Foods, launched PrOatein, a oat protein concentrate. PrOatein is clean-label, contains 55% oat protein concentrate, and is high in essential amino acids.

Geographical Analysis

Increasing Awareness of Oat Protein Benefits in the North American Region

In 2023, North America held a significant share of the oat protein market. In 2021, 578220 tons of oats are produced in the US. The awareness and understanding of the benefits associated with oat protein have been growing in North America. Oat protein is known to be a good source of essential amino acids, dietary fiber, and other nutrients. As consumers become more aware of these advantages, the demand for oat protein products has increased.

North America has a well-established market for health and wellness products, including protein supplements, functional foods, and beverages. Oat protein, with its nutritional benefits and versatility, has found a place in these markets. It is commonly used in protein bars, shakes, plant-based milk alternatives, and other health-oriented products.
